Introducing the New Candidates:

  • Fabricio Blanco, SS: This Venezuelan prospect is a bat-first middle infielder with elite potential. His ability to hit from both sides of the plate and his quick hands make him a valuable asset.
  • Cooper Flemming, SS: Flemming's story is intriguing. He fell to the Rays in the second round despite being one of the best high school bats in the 2025 draft. Can he prove his worth and rise to the top?
  • Taitn Gray, 1B/OF/C: Gray's power is undeniable, but will his defensive position be a concern? The Rays have a gem in this young talent.
  • Brailer Guerrero, OF: Guerrero's leap to the complex league was impressive, but injuries have hindered his progress. Can he stay healthy and showcase his true potential?
  • Victor Mesa Jr., OF: Already with major league experience, Mesa Jr. was traded to the Rays in February. His defensive skills and likable personality make him a strong contender.
  • Austin Overn, OF: Acquired in the Shane Baz trade, Overn's speed is his superpower. Can he solidify his offensive game and become a major league regular?
  • Émilien Pitre, 2B: Pitre's power is a question mark, but his run and hit tools are exceptional. Will he find his power stroke in 2026?
  • Adrian Santana, SS: Once a top prospect, Santana's bat has been underwhelming. However, his athleticism and defensive skills are top-notch. Can he find his groove again?
  • Brayden Taylor, 2B/3B: Taylor's 2025 season was a rollercoaster. He dominated in High-A but struggled in the Arizona Fall League. Can he find consistency and make the most of his major league Spring Training invitation?
  • Victor Valdez, SS: With a $3.5 million payday and a Francisco Lindor comparison, Valdez has high expectations. His defensive skills and power projection are impressive, but will he live up to the hype?
